Maryland Code § LU-5-302

Section LU-5-302
Open in Lexace · Ask the AI about this section
(a) A clerk of the circuit court for the county in which the local jurisdiction
is located may not record a subdivision plat unless the plat has been approved by the
planning commission for the local jurisdiction in the manner required by law.
(b) A subdivision plat that is recorded without the required approval is
limited to the legal effect of an unrecorded plat.
